M's View is a podcast whose interview format covers various topics with the aim of offering a fresh take with the intent of provoking thought, while being entertaining. The overall tone of the show is edgy, doesnt shy away from controversial conversations but still relevant to primarly African Urban demographic of 35- 45 age group. Some of the topics covered so far are LGBTIQ in Africa, Kids being taught their African culture, Friendships with Exes, Social toll of Entrepreneurship and Red Pill movement in UG.

My kids will speak the language, even if it kills me!
Do your kids speak their traditional language? Does it matter if they do? If both parents have different religious beliefs, which religion are the kids raised in?
It’s commonly said that today we live in a global village, as such, we are global citizens. But, what does that mean for us Africans, or Ugandans?
Ronnie, Abbey and Melanie discuss this and get into various aspects of how they are choosing to raise their children today. Are they teaching them their traditional languages or religions, how does that look when parents have divergent religious or tribal backgrounds? They discuss the challenges and triumphs with raising kids in Africa, while still aware of global cultures. They also explore attitudes from other African cultures and the role that pop culture phenomena like Tik Tok plays in how they raise their children.
